Purpose of the Role

The HSEQ Advisor will be responsible for providing timely advice, guidance, and support on all matters relating to Health, Safety, Environmental and Quality (HSEQ) compliance. This includes supporting the implementation and continual improvement of the Company's HSEQ Management System, maintaining compliance with client requirements, and helping to identify, prevent, and mitigate business risks. The role will involve regular engagement with operational teams, conducting site inspections and audits, monitoring competency and training requirements, investigating incidents, and driving continual improvement initiatives across the business.

Key Responsibilities

  • Plan, coordinate, and implement HSEQ assurance activities including site inspections, audits, toolbox talks, and safety briefings.
  • Conduct regular site visits to monitor compliance with company procedures, client requirements, and statutory legislation.
  • Carry out internal audits in accordance with ISO 9001 and support compliance with ISO 14001 and ISO 45001 management systems where applicable.
  • Maintain and monitor training and competency matrices, ensuring mandatory training and refresher courses are completed within required timescales.
  • Support the development, review, and control of HSEQ documentation, ensuring records are accurate, current, and effectively maintained.
  • Investigate incidents, accidents, near misses, and non-conformances, producing detailed reports and carrying out root cause analysis.
  • Monitor corrective and preventative actions through to completion.
  • Support onboarding processes, including inductions, licence verification, competency checks, and accreditation reviews.
  • Assist operational teams in the preparation and review of risk assessments, method statements (RAMS), and safe systems of work.
  • Promote a proactive safety culture and drive continuous improvement initiatives across all areas of the business.
  • Liaise effectively with clients, subcontractors, and internal stakeholders on HSEQ-related matters.

Qualifications and Experience

Essential

  • Previous experience in a Health, Safety, Environmental and Quality (HSEQ) role.
  • Experience working within the Civil Engineering, Utilities, Power, Energy Infrastructure, or Telecommunications sectors.
  • Experience conducting site inspections, audits, and incident investigations.
  • Knowledge of current Health & Safety legislation and industry best practice.
  • Full UK Driving Licence.

Desirable

  • NEBOSH General Certificate or equivalent.
  • IOSH Managing Safely or IOSH Working Safely.
  • Internal or Lead Auditor qualification.
  • Experience working with ISO 9001, ISO 14001, and ISO 45001 management systems.
  • Experience supporting projects within power distribution, utility infrastructure, telecommunications networks, or civil engineering environments.
